A digital tool assists in planning the arrangement of framed artwork or photographs on a wall. This typically involves inputting dimensions of frames and the desired wall area, and the tool outputs various layout options, often with visualizations. An example might be a user providing frame sizes and the wall’s width and height, receiving potential arrangements as output.

Such tools offer significant advantages in visualizing the final aesthetic before physically hanging anything. This pre-planning can save time, reduce errors, and minimize wall damage from unnecessary nail holes. 1. Layout Planning

Layout planning forms the foundational stage of utilizing a gallery wall calculator effectively. A well-conceived layout ensures the desired aesthetic outcome and efficient use of wall space. This pre-visualization stage is crucial for preventing common issues such as overcrowding, uneven spacing, and a disjointed appearance.

  • Wall Space Assessment

    Accurate measurement of the available wall space is paramount. This involves considering not only the width and height of the wall but also any obstructions such as windows, doors, or furniture. For instance, a large window might necessitate a symmetrical arrangement around it, while a narrow wall might benefit from a vertical stack. Precise measurements inform the calculator’s algorithm and ensure realistic layout options.

  • Arrangement Style Selection

    Choosing a suitable arrangement style influences the overall visual impact. Options include symmetrical grids, eclectic clusters, or linear arrangements. A formal dining room might benefit from a symmetrical grid for a classic look, while a more casual living room might suit an eclectic, organic arrangement. The chosen style dictates the input parameters for the calculator and guides the arrangement suggestions.

  • Focal Point Determination

    Establishing a focal point within the gallery wall creates visual interest and guides the viewer’s eye. This could be a larger piece of artwork, a uniquely framed item, or a central theme connecting the pieces. Identifying the focal point informs the placement of other items and helps create a balanced composition within the calculator’s generated layouts.

  • Frame Size and Shape Considerations

    Varied frame sizes and shapes contribute to a dynamic and engaging gallery wall. Inputting accurate frame dimensions into the calculator is crucial for generating realistic layout previews. Mixing square, rectangular, and circular frames can add visual interest, but requires careful planning to maintain balance and harmony within the overall arrangement.

2. Dimension Input

Accurate dimension input is paramount for the effective utilization of a gallery wall calculator. Precise measurements form the basis of the calculator’s algorithms, directly influencing the accuracy and practicality of the generated layout suggestions. Without precise dimensions, the visualized arrangement may not translate accurately to the physical wall, leading to potential misalignments and an undesirable aesthetic outcome.

  • Frame Width and Height

    Inputting the precise width and height of each frame is fundamental. These measurements dictate the individual footprint of each piece within the overall arrangement. For example, a large, vertically oriented frame requires a different allocation of space compared to a small, square frame. Accurate frame dimensions ensure the calculator can generate layouts that reflect the actual size relationships between the pieces.

  • Wall Dimensions

    The overall dimensions of the wall space, including width and height, constrain the potential layout options. The calculator uses these dimensions to determine the available area for the gallery wall. For instance, a narrow wall might limit the number of frames that can be accommodated horizontally, suggesting a vertical arrangement instead. Accurate wall dimensions prevent unrealistic layout suggestions.

  • Spacing Between Frames

    The desired spacing between frames influences the overall density and visual balance of the gallery wall. This input allows the calculator to adjust the placement of frames, ensuring consistent spacing throughout the arrangement. For example, a user might specify a larger gap between frames for a more airy feel, or a smaller gap for a denser, more cohesive look. Consistent spacing ensures a polished and intentional final result.

  • Mat and Mount Dimensions (Optional)

    While not always required, inputting mat and mount dimensions provides additional precision. These measurements account for the space added around the artwork within the frame, further refining the accuracy of the layout. This is particularly relevant when dealing with larger mats or non-standard mounting styles. Including these dimensions ensures a truly accurate representation of the final arrangement.

4. Spacing Optimization

Spacing optimization represents a critical factor in achieving a visually appealing and balanced gallery wall. A dedicated calculator facilitates precise control over spacing, ensuring consistent gaps between frames and preventing a cluttered or disjointed appearance. This optimization process directly influences the overall aesthetic impact and perceived harmony of the arrangement, transforming a collection of individual pieces into a cohesive visual narrative.

  • Visual Balance

    Consistent spacing contributes significantly to the visual balance of a gallery wall. A calculator aids in distributing elements evenly, preventing one area from appearing denser or more sparse than another. For example, equal spacing around a central focal point reinforces symmetry and creates a sense of order. Inconsistent spacing, on the other hand, can disrupt visual flow and detract from the overall aesthetic.

  • Preventing Overcrowding

    Optimized spacing mitigates the risk of overcrowding, a common issue in gallery wall arrangements. A calculator allows users to visualize the impact of different spacing options, ensuring adequate breathing room between frames. This prevents the wall from feeling overwhelming and allows each piece to stand out. Consider a gallery wall featuring diverse artwork styles; adequate spacing prevents visual clashes and allows each piece to contribute to the overall narrative without competing for attention.

  • Highlighting Individual Pieces

    Strategic spacing can draw attention to specific pieces within the gallery wall. Increased spacing around a particular frame can create a sense of emphasis, highlighting its importance within the collection. A calculator allows users to experiment with different spacing configurations to achieve the desired level of emphasis. For instance, a smaller, intricately detailed artwork might benefit from wider spacing, allowing viewers to appreciate its nuances without distraction from neighboring pieces.

  • Adapting to Wall Dimensions

    Spacing optimization considers the available wall space, ensuring the arrangement feels proportionate and balanced. A calculator assists in adjusting spacing to fit the specific dimensions of the wall, preventing the gallery wall from appearing cramped or awkwardly stretched. For instance, a narrow wall might require smaller spacing between frames to accommodate a desired number of pieces while maintaining visual harmony. Conversely, a larger wall might benefit from wider spacing to create a sense of grandeur and avoid a sparse appearance.

Practical Tips for Gallery Wall Success

Effective utilization of planning tools requires a strategic approach. These tips offer practical guidance for maximizing the benefits of these tools and achieving a visually stunning gallery wall.

Tip 1: Prioritize Accurate Measurements: Precise dimensions are paramount. Meticulous measurement of frames and wall space ensures accurate calculations and prevents discrepancies between the digital plan and the physical installation. A slight measurement error can significantly impact the final outcome.

Tip 2: Experiment with Layout Options: Explore various arrangement styles within the tool. Experimentation allows for the discovery of optimal layouts that complement both the artwork and the surrounding space. Don’t settle for the first suggestion; explore the possibilities.

Tip 3: Consider Visual Weight Distribution: Balance visual weight by distributing larger or bolder pieces strategically. Avoid concentrating heavy elements in one area, which can create a sense of imbalance. Distribute visual weight evenly for a harmonious composition.

Tip 4: Optimize Spacing for Visual Flow: Consistent spacing contributes to a polished aesthetic. Adjust spacing parameters within the tool to achieve a balance between negative space and a cohesive presentation. Avoid overcrowding; allow each piece to breathe.

Tip 5: Utilize a Paper Template: Before making permanent marks, create paper templates of each frame. This allows for physical visualization on the wall, facilitating adjustments and ensuring precise placement without unnecessary nail holes.

Tip 6: Factor in Wall Characteristics: Account for wall color, texture, and existing dcor. Visualize how the gallery wall interacts with these elements to ensure a harmonious integration within the overall space. Consider lighting conditions and their impact on the artwork.

Tip 7: Start with a Focal Point: Establish a central element or focal point to anchor the arrangement. Build the layout around this focal point, ensuring it complements and enhances the overall composition. A strong focal point provides visual direction.
